The Half-Elf Warlock’s Dual Heritage
The half-elf hexblade often finds themself grappling with a unique mix of background. Born from a pairing between an elf and a human, they inherit the grace of their elven parent and the resilience of their human one. This dual ancestry frequently leads to a sense of belonging in neither world entirely, fostering a feeling of being an outsider, a wanderer between two cultures. This can be a potent source for the warlock’s pact, pushing them to seek power and insight from otherworldly forces to either embrace their differences or overcome the obstacles they face.

Half-Elf Warlock Builds for Dungeons & Dragons
Crafting a capable Mixed-Elf Warlock in D&D 5e provides a special blend of flexibility and mystical might. Blending the elf-like traits of a Half-Elf – such as higher ability stats and proficiency – with the pact powers of a Warlock enables for a incredibly diverse persona. Common bloodlines for this approach include High Elf (for extra Smarts) or Wood Elf (for superior Agility and speed), but each Half-Elf selection can be employed to significant effect. Here’s a few viable strategies:
- The Battle Warlock: Focusing Charm and Agility for close combat duels.
- An Celestial with the Scroll: Utilizing magic casting and information.
- The Shadow Warlock: Taking advantage of the extra arms attack and shadowy influence.
Don't forget to meticulously evaluate your preferred Source as it will greatly shape your character's role.
